I built a new PC from the ground up a few year back. Every morning when I would sit down to start working I noticed it had rebooted around 6:30 am. I searched through every single log, ran all sorts of hardware scans, checked power outputs, dug through everything in Task Schedulers, and could not find a single reason it would keep rebooting. There were no Event Logs showing the reboot was initiated and no minidump files so it wasn't a BSOD.

I woke up early one morning and sat in my office waiting for it to reboot and nothing. The next morning I go in my office at 8 and it had rebooted. Some mornings it would reboot and others it would not. I was convinced it had to be my power supply and was about to order a new one.

Then I came downstairs right at 6:30 one morning and caught my son walking out of my office. Turns out he was going into the office every morning and holding down the power button and forcing a reboot because liked watching all the RGB light turning all at once when it would turn on.
